Abstract

PURPOSE: To perform stable control on the sulfur content of fuel blend in a short time, by means of a flow regulating valve for one fuel when two kinds of heavy oil fuels having different sulfur contents are supplied to the boiler of a steam power plant.
CONSTITUTION: The flow rate of fuel in the line A, the flow rate of total fuels, and the opening degree of valve in the line A are always put as input signals in an analog input detector, where the sulfur content of the current blend is calculated by a sulfur content calculator 2. Then, from the deviation between the current sulfur content and the target sulfur content, valve control amount for the line A is calculated in an operation amount calculator 3 and converted into output signal by an operation amount output device 4. Then, the output is sent to a flow valve driver 5, where the flow rate of fuel in the line A is altered by driving the flow valve. The change is fed back. Such operations constitute a control loop.
EFFECT: Because the sulfur content of blend becomes a function of the opening degree of the flow valve of the line A, stable control can be performed even when the flow rate of total heavy oil fuels is varied.
